Cow Parade at Cherry Grove Farm

Saturday November 1, 2025
1:00 PM - 6:00 PM

Our annual Cow Parade is a celebration in honor of the cows who have given us their milk all year. The Parade is inspired by the Swiss autumnal tradition of bringing the cows down from the high mountains where they have been grazing all summer. For their journey down the mountains the cows are decorated with elaborate flower headdresses and huge bells. We decorate our cows with flower garlands and smaller bells and they parade around the pastures. Join us for a fun afternoon with hayrides, lots of fun activities and crafts for children, food trucks, vendors, artists, artisans, and more. Our Cow Parade is a unique event which has become a beloved tradition in the community.

El Día de Los Muertos (Day of the Dead) Community Celebration, ACP

Saturday November 1, 2025
1:00 PM - 3:00 PM

Location: Princeton Shopping Center

Observed in Mexico and throughout the world in early November, the holiday is a time for family and friends to remember loved ones who have passed. Traditions include parades and the construction of private altars using sugar skulls, marigolds, and favorite foods in memory of those we’ve lost.

In Partnership with Triumph, we invite you to learn about this culturally rich holiday by joining us for a free, family-friendly festival. We’ll create crafts inspired by traditional Mexican folk art, decorate sugar skulls, enjoy live music by a mariachi band, create a community altar, and more!

In 2021, Sydney comedian Sam Kissajukian quit standup, rented an abandoned cake factory, and spent six months in a manic whirlwind, creating 300 large-scale paintings, unknowingly documenting his mental state through the process. In this hilarious, fascinating, and wildly original show, Kissajukian brings audiences on a rollercoaster ride that explores the ties between art, mental health, and creativity. Dutchman and the Slave, Passage Theater

Saturday November 1, 2025
2:00 PM

Mill Hill Playhouse, 205 East Front Street, Trenton. www.passagetheatre.org.

"Dutchman" is an emotionally charged and highly symbolic version of the Adam and Eve story, set on a subway car, which was the first critical success for playwright/activist Amiri Baraka. "The Slave" is the story of Walker Vessles, a Black man who visits the home of his ex-wife, a white woman now married to a white professor. $35.
